When it debuts, the i8 will be the king of the Bavarian automaker’s new sub-brand, i. We managed to capture a few photos of BMW’s plug-in hybrid supercar in action. This 2+2 seating production model wears the actual taillights instead of the fake “trailer-style” units. It also accelerates 0-62 mph in the 4.8 second range.
There’s been some indication that BMW will forgo the thrifty diesel engine of the concept in favor of a turbocharged four-cylinder gasoline unit to work in coordination with a hybrid system. While that’s bad news for diesel fans, the fact that BMW is gearing the platform toward gasoline means this vehicle will more than likely be very powerful. With its lightweight structure and the plug-in hybrid, the i8 will, nonetheless, remain a very fuel-efficient car.
Being both powerful and efficient, it comes with a supercar price tag. Look to fork out $194,000 when this beast touches down.
